X-Git-Url: http://git.ozlabs.org/?a=blobdiff_plain;f=test%2Fparser%2Futils.c;h=9d40d2b1e17bf123326e263c0307e60e92206fc6;hb=ba14fc8ec91b54be57fdf2ca373e3d140ae2b6d6;hp=f0796fd30f9beea75005df2bd93c00430e56d50e;hpb=1def8f21aecc41ac22652e7b8bd1f5bf7a4dae98;p=petitboot diff --git a/test/parser/utils.c b/test/parser/utils.c index f0796fd..9d40d2b 100644 --- a/test/parser/utils.c +++ b/test/parser/utils.c @@ -93,6 +93,7 @@ static struct discover_context *test_create_context(struct parser_test *test) list_init(&ctx->boot_options); ctx->device = test_create_device_simple(test); ctx->test_data = test; + ctx->handler = test->handler; device_handler_add_device(test->handler, ctx->device); return ctx; @@ -352,6 +353,7 @@ struct load_url_result *load_url_async(void *ctx, struct pb_url *url, return NULL; result->local = talloc_strdup(result, tmp); + result->url = url; if (rc < 0) result->status = LOAD_ERROR; else